Saints beat deadline to snap up Holt after capture of Ralston

-

ST JOHNSTONE made midfield man Jason Holt their second deadline-day signing when they snapped him up from Rangers on a season-long loan.

It follows on from their capture of Celtic full-back Anthony Ralston earlier in the day, also on loan until the end of the campaign.

In a statement, Saints said: “The club is delighted to announce the signing of Rangers midfielder Jason Holt.”

Holt joins Saints after a temporary spell with Fleetwood last term where he made 36 appearance­s for the English League One outfit.

Holt has made 116 appearance­s in his time at Rangers having started his career at Hearts, coming through the Tynecastle club’s youth academy.

Holt is a former Scotland U/21 internatio­nal and was capped seven times for Scotland at youth level.

Ralston said he was delighted to be at Saints and was already looking forward to playing with his new team-mates.

“I’m really pleased,” he said. “It’s been on the cards for a while and I’m happy it’s all finalised.

“Obviously, being at a club like Celtic is great and it’s a fantastic environmen­t to play football. Hopefully, I can use that experience here to help St Johnstone move forward.

“I want to win every game. I’ll give my all to help defensivel­y first and foremost but, hopefully, I can contribute at the other end as well.”

On his new boss, Tommy Wright, Ralston added: “The manager was really keen to get me here and that was i mportant for me.”

Meanwhile, young midfield man Kyle McClean has left Saints by mutual consent.

He i s presently away with the Northern Ireland U/21 squad.
